Got it for my Mother July 20, 2010 C. Burke-Datko (USA) My Mother doesn't like the complicated high tech coffee makers, so this was reasonably priced. Ok....it lasted only 2 years. We have hard water here so we had to clean it w/vinegar once a month or more. Well, where do I start? You get what you pay for? I guess that would be a big yes! Everytime you pour coffee it would spill all over, when the coffee was brewing you would hear coffee sizzling out of the carafe. No matter how many times you clean it w/vinegar it just seemed to get slower and slower. It took a good 40 minutes to brew coffee and not to mention that if you fill the carafe to 12 cups, we ended up w/8. If we were lucky 10. I know that some of the water does get into the filter but it would suck up 2-4 cups worth. And I don't know why but the warmer part of it whether it was our fault or manufacturers but the paint started (if it was paint or not!) coming off of it! The light on the switch was intermittant. Then...it just stopped brewing. That was 2 years worth of making a pot of coffee in the morning. My Mom likes to keep her appliances a long time. We had a Mr. Coffee when I was a teenager and it lasted all through my junior high to high school. So, either Mr. Coffee isn't worth it anymore or you need to pay more for a better model.

Makes coffee and makes a mess May 14, 2010 R. McBroom (Lawton, OK) 1 out of 1 found this review helpful
When my brewstation broke, I refused to pay more than $20 on a coffeemaker that will eventually break. The motto "You get what you pay for" definitely applies to this appliance. It does make coffee but that's about all it does successfully. The carafe isn't designed to pour cleanly so it spills all over the place. It's supposed to stop dripping when you take the carafe out but it keeps on keeping on. And the spout that pours water into the coffee grounds pours on the side so the filter bends over and you end up with more than coffee in your cup. Total waste of money. Next time I will fork out more dough for a coffeemaker that doesn't ruin my morning.

Not bad for price January 24, 2010 ehm (MA, USA) 1 out of 1 found this review helpful
It works well enough for under $20 in our throwaway culture. Two issues I encountered:
It has a strong chemical plastic smell when it's new.
You have to be careful how you set the paper filter in the basket and position the water sprinkler. The water stream can push the filter paper edge down, especially on smaller batches, so that half the water bypasses the grounds, resulting in weak coffee.
